    A U.S. Air Force B-1B Lancer assigned to the 34th Expeditionary Bomb Squadron, Ellsworth Air Force Base, S.D., retracts its landing gear during takeoff for a training mission in support of Bomber Task Force 25-1 at Andersen Air Force Base, Guam, Mar. 6, 2025. The Department of Defense will continue to assure Allies and partners while simultaneously deterring opportunistic acts of aggression through forward presence and the ability to rapidly respond to crises.
